Introduction to Central Vacuum Systems

A Central Industrial Vacuum System is an integrated cleaning solution designed to offer superior performance and convenience compared to traditional portable vacuum cleaners. Unlike conventional vacuums, a central vacuum system is built into the structure of a home, with a powerful motor located in a remote area like a garage or basement, and vacuum ports installed throughout the house. This innovative system allows homeowners to plug in a lightweight hose and cleaning attachment into any of the ports, making the vacuuming process easier and more efficient.

Superior Cleaning Power

One of the primary advantages of a central vacuum system is its superior cleaning power. The system’s motor is typically much more powerful than those found in portable vacuums because it is installed in a stationary location where noise and size constraints are less of an issue. This powerful motor generates stronger suction, enabling the system to effectively remove dirt, dust, and debris from deep within carpets, upholstery, and hard-to-reach areas.

Moreover, central vacuum systems can maintain consistent suction power regardless of the length of the hose or the distance from the motor unit, ensuring efficient and thorough cleaning throughout the entire house. The ability to handle various cleaning tasks with ease, from carpets to hardwood floors to upholstery, makes central vacuum systems a versatile and highly effective cleaning solution.

Improved Indoor Air Quality

Indoor air quality is a critical concern, especially for families with children, pets, or members with respiratory conditions. Central vacuum systems significantly contribute to improved indoor air quality by eliminating dust and allergens from living spaces more effectively than portable vacuums.

Traditional vacuums often recirculate dust and fine particles back into the air due to limited filtration capabilities. In contrast, central vacuum systems typically expel the air outside the home or filter it through advanced filtration systems, preventing these particles from being released back into the indoor environment. This process not only cleans the floors and surfaces but also purifies the air, creating a healthier living environment.

Quiet Operation

A quieter home environment is another significant advantage of central vacuum systems. Because the motor and dirt collection unit are typically installed in a remote location like a garage or basement, the noise generated during operation is significantly reduced. This means you can vacuum without disturbing others in the home, allowing for cleaning at any time of day or night.

The reduced noise level is particularly beneficial for families with young children, pets, or individuals who are sensitive to loud noises. It also contributes to a more peaceful and pleasant living environment overall.

Low Maintenance Requirements

Central vacuum systems are designed for durability and low maintenance, making them a practical choice for busy homeowners. Unlike portable vacuums that require frequent bag changes, filter replacements, and general maintenance, central vacuum systems are built to last with minimal upkeep.

The main maintenance tasks involve emptying the dirt canister or bag a few times a year, depending on usage, and occasionally checking or replacing the filter. The system’s components, such as the motor and hose, are typically built to withstand years of use without significant wear and tear, further reducing the need for costly repairs or replacements.

Cost-Effective in the Long Run

While the initial cost of installing a central vacuum system may be higher than purchasing a portable vacuum, it proves to be more cost-effective in the long run. Central vacuum systems are known for their durability, with many systems lasting 20 years or more with proper maintenance.

Central vacuum systems are designed for ease of cleaning dirt and dust. Vacuum inlets are designed so that you just have to insert a hose to start the cleaning process. A central vacuum system comprises a vacuum motor, canister housing, a filter, an exhaust unit, connecting pipes, and inlets. Modern industrial vacuum systems have the capability of sucking up large quantities of dirt per hour and can filter particles up to 0.3 microns.

Homeowners are reluctant to install central vacuum systems due to the misconception that it may require major renovation to the existing house. However, that’s totally false. The Inlet’s backplate covers the main hole that is drilled through one of the walls while the rest of the pipes are fed through a basement or an attic. Vacuum Pump Noise Control

It is almost impossible to talk, sleep, or watch TV when a conventional vacuum is running. Whereas, central vacuum systems are much quieter as the motors, which are the noisiest component of a vacuum, are placed in the basement or attic. The only noise that comes is from the flow of air through the vacuum.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: How much does it cost to install a central vacuum system? The cost of installing a central vacuum system varies depending on the size of the home and the complexity of the installation. On average, homeowners can expect to pay between $1,200 and $3,000 for a complete system, including installation. Although the upfront cost is higher than a traditional vacuum cleaner, the long-term benefits and increased home value often justify the investment.

Q2: Can a central vacuum system be installed in an existing home? Yes, a central vacuum system can be retrofitted into an existing home. While the installation process may be more complex than in new construction, it is still feasible in most homes. A professional installer will be able to assess your home and determine the best locations for the vacuum ports and the power unit.

Q3: How often do I need to empty the dirt canister or replace the bag? The frequency of emptying the dirt canister or replacing the bag depends on how often the system is used. For most households, this maintenance task needs to be done only a few times a year. The canisters are typically large and designed to hold significant amounts of debris, reducing the frequency of emptying.
